summ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orLuca Barbato <[email protected]>2025-07-13 13:43:12 +0200
committerLuca Barbato <[email protected]>2025-07-13 13:47:31 +0200
commitb4216bd2b541ba2ceade63c7fd8c8ab516cc01df (patch)
tree4652a1762889fb5a0d622a0afb3216d5c976440d /sys-apps/uutils-coreutils
parentsys-apps/uutils-coreutils: drop 0.0.30 (diff)
downloadgentoo-b4216bd2b541ba2ceade63c7fd8c8ab516cc01df.tar.gz
gentoo-b4216bd2b541ba2ceade63c7fd8c8ab516cc01df.tar.bz2
gentoo-b4216bd2b541ba2ceade63c7fd8c8ab516cc01df.zip
sys-apps/uutils-coreutils: Depend on clang for the selinux bindings
onig-sys does not depend on bindgen, but selinux-sys does. Signed-off-by: Luca Barbato <[email protected]>
Diffstat (limited to 'sys-apps/uutils-coreutils')
-rw-r--r--sys-apps/uutils-coreutils/uutils-coreutils-0.1.0.ebuild10
1 files changed, 7 insertions, 3 deletions
diff --git a/sys-apps/uutils-coreutils/uutils-coreutils-0.1.0.ebuild b/sys-apps/uutils-coreutils/uutils-coreutils-0.1.0.ebuild
index 58db86364d38..979a0cd568c6 100644
--- a/sys-apps/uutils-coreutils/uutils-coreutils-0.1.0.ebuild
+++ b/sys-apps/uutils-coreutils/uutils-coreutils-0.1.0.ebuild
@@ -9,8 +9,8 @@ CRATES="
"
RUST_MIN_VER="1.85.0"
-
-inherit cargo flag-o-matic multiprocessing
+LLVM_COMPAT=( {17..20} )
+inherit cargo flag-o-matic llvm-r1 multiprocessing
DESCRIPTION="GNU coreutils rewritten in Rust"
HOMEPAGE="https://uutils.github.io/coreutils/ https://github.com/uutils/coreutils"
@@ -49,8 +49,12 @@ DEPEND="
RDEPEND="${DEPEND}"
BDEPEND="
test? ( dev-util/cargo-nextest )
+ selinux? (
+ $(llvm_gen_dep '
+ llvm-core/clang:${LLVM_SLOT}
+ ')
+ )
"
-
QA_FLAGS_IGNORED=".*"
src_unpack() {